Camellia japonica is an attractive variable evergreen shrub that counts over 300 000 cultivars. It has leathery, glossy, oval, dark green leaves and spectacular flowers that usually bloom in late winter to spring and last three to four weeks. Depending on the variety, flowers range from miniature to huge, and its colour from pure white to soft pink and dark red. Camellia japonica thrives in fertile, rich, slightly acidic soil, moist and well-drained. It prefers partial shade and needs to be protected from the afternoon sun and the wind. It is slow to establish and slow to grow but once established it can live very long. Too much sun, shade, and cold weather can reduce blooming. It doesn’t like temperature changes, irregular watering, or to be moved. It’s susceptible to a number of fungal diseases. Camellia japonica is a stunning shrub great for cottage and urban gardens, for beds and borders, backgrounds, and informal hedges. Suitable for growing in containers. Grows very well in conservatories.
